WebCurb ramps offer the crossing pedestrian an entrance to and exit from the crosswalk through a gradual transition from the sidewalk elevation to the street. The sidewalk area near the curb ramp needs to have adequate space for a person in a wheelchair and be free of obstructions to allow proper sightlines. WebThe pedestrian hybrid beacon (PHB), or High Intensity Activated Crosswalk (HAWK), is a traffic control device designed to help pedestrians safely cross busy or higher-speed roadways at midblock crossings and uncontrolled intersections.
